Hello, In Ayurveda, high cholesterol is often viewed as an imbalance of Meda Dhatu (fat tissue) and a weakening of Agni (metabolic fire), leading to the accumulation of Ama (metabolic toxins) in the circulatory channels. ​To manage this, the focus is on clearing these blockages and improving fat metabolism. ​ 1. ​Liposem Tablets This is a specialized proprietary formulation from Kerala Ayurveda for lipid management. It helps normalize lipid profiles and prevents oxidative damage to blood vessels. Dose: 2 tablets two times a day after food. 2. ​Varunadi Kwath A potent decoction used to reduce excess fat and clear the body’s internal channels. It is particularly effective for “Kapha-Medas” imbalances. Dose: 15 ml mixed with 60 ml of lukewarm water, twice daily, 30 minutes before food. 3. ​Guggulutikhthaka Ghritam (Capsule form) While it contains ghee, when processed with these specific bitter herbs, it helps in scraping away deep-seated toxins and regulating cholesterol. Dose: 1 to 2 capsules twice daily before food.

High cholesterol mainly needs lifestyle correction + support medicines, only tablets alone are not enough for long-term control. Daily walking (30–40 min) is very important. Avoid oily, fried, bakery, and processed foods. Reduce sugar and increase fiber (salads, oats, vegetables). Use light oils and keep meals simple. At home, you can take 1 tsp garlic daily or warm water with lemon in the morning. This helps in lipid control. Arogyavardhini vati – 1 tablet twice daily after food Triphala Guggulu – 1 tablet twice daily after food Arjuna capsule – 1 capsule twice daily These help in reducing cholesterol levels and supporting heart health.
